Exploring the Future of Television: Understanding IPTV Services

In the rapidly evolving world of digital media, IPTV services are carving out a significant presence. These services are reshaping how content is consumed by offering a plethora of channels and on-demand programs via the internet. Unlike traditional cable or satellite services, IPTV utilizes IP networks to deliver television content, providing users with greater control and flexibility over their viewing experience.

The Rise of IPTV: A New Era of Television

The shift towards internet-based television has gained tremendous momentum. As more users prioritize personalized, convenient, and flexible viewing options, IPTV services stand at the forefront of this change. Traditional broadcast methods, while still prevalent, are declining as consumers lean towards platforms that allow them to tailor their viewing schedules and preferences.

Benefits of IPTV Services

The advantages of IPTV services are manifold. Firstly, these services typically offer superior interactivity than traditional options. Viewers can pause, rewind, or even record live TV, alongside accessing a rich library of on-demand content. Additionally, they often provide a more cost-effective solution for consumers, eliminating the need for expensive hardware or long-term contracts associated with cable or satellite TV.

Moreover, IPTV services can be accessed through various devices, including smart TVs, tablets, and smartphones. This cross-device compatibility ensures that users can enjoy their favorite programs whether at home or on the move, making it an ideal choice for today’s dynamic viewing habits.

Understanding the Technology Behind IPTV

IPTV services operate by converting traditional broadcast signals into IP packets, which are then sent over a TCP/IP network. This technology ensures that each video channel is streamed in real-time, leading to a seamless and high-quality viewing experience for the end-user. The deployment of advanced compression techniques further enhances the efficiency and quality of these streams, enabling service providers to deliver HD and even 4K content without overwhelming bandwidth requirements.

As the infrastructure supporting high-speed internet continues to expand globally, the reliability and accessibility of IPTV services are expected to grow in parallel. Consumers can anticipate even richer content offerings and enhanced service features as technology continues to advance.
